이슈 생성
Tier: Free, Premium, Ultimate
Offering: GitLab.com, Self-managed, GitLab Dedicated
이슈를 생성할 때 이슈의 필드를 입력하라는 메시지가 표시됩니다. 이슈에 할당하려는 값이 이미 있는 경우 빠른 작업을 사용하여 이 값을 입력할 수 있습니다.
GitLab에서는 다양한 방법으로 이슈를 생성할 수 있습니다:
프로젝트에서
전제 조건:
- 프로젝트에서 적어도 게스트 역할을 가져야 합니다.
이슈를 생성하려면:
- 왼쪽 사이드바에서 검색 또는 이동을 선택하고 프로젝트를 찾습니다.
-
아래 중 하나 선택:
- 왼쪽 사이드바에서 Plan > 이슈를 선택한 다음, 오른쪽 상단에서 새 이슈를 선택합니다.
- 왼쪽 사이드바 상단에서 를 선택하고 이 프로젝트에서 아래서 새 이슈를 선택합니다.
- 필드를 작성합니다.
- 이슈 생성을 선택합니다.
새로 생성된 이슈가 열립니다.
그룹에서
이슈는 프로젝트에 속하지만 그룹에 있는 경우, 그룹 내 프로젝트에 속하는 이슈에 액세스하고 생성할 수 있습니다.
전제 조건:
- 그룹의 프로젝트에 대해 최소한 게스트 역할을 가져야 합니다.
그룹에서 이슈를 생성하려면:
- 왼쪽 사이드바에서 검색 또는 이동을 선택하고 그룹을 찾습니다.
- Plan > 이슈를 선택합니다.
- 오른쪽 상단에서 이슈 생성할 프로젝트 선택을 선택합니다.
- 이슈를 생성하려는 프로젝트를 선택합니다. 이제 버튼이 선택한 프로젝트를 반영합니다.
-
<프로젝트 이름>
에서 새 이슈를 선택합니다. - 필드를 작성합니다.
- 이슈 생성을 선택합니다.
새로 생성된 이슈가 열립니다.
가장 최근에 선택한 프로젝트가 다음 방문 시 기본값으로 설정됩니다. 대부분의 경우 동일한 프로젝트에 대해 이슈를 생성하는 경우 이 기능을 사용하여 많은 시간을 절약할 수 있습니다.
다른 이슈나 인시던트에서
기존의 이슈에서 새로운 이슈를 생성할 수 있습니다. 그런 다음 두 이슈를 관련이 있다고 표시할 수 있습니다.
전제 조건:
- 프로젝트에서 적어도 게스트 역할을 가져야 합니다.
다른 이슈에서 이슈를 생성하려면:
- 기존의 이슈에서 이슈 작업 ()을 선택합니다.
- 관련 이슈 새로 만들기를 선택합니다.
-
필드를 작성합니다.
새 이슈 양식에는 이슈 #123과 관련하기란 체크박스가 있습니다. 여기서
123
은 원본 이슈의 ID입니다. 이 체크박스를 체크한 채로 유지하면 두 이슈가 연결됩니다. - 이슈 생성을 선택합니다.
새로 생성된 이슈가 열립니다.
이슈 보드에서
이슈 보드에서 새 이슈를 생성할 수 있습니다.
전제 조건:
- 프로젝트에서 적어도 게스트 역할을 가져야 합니다.
프로젝트 이슈 보드에서 이슈를 생성하려면:
- 왼쪽 사이드바에서 검색 또는 이동을 선택하고 프로젝트를 찾습니다.
- Plan > 이슈 보드를 선택합니다.
- 보드 목록 상단에서 새 이슈 생성()를 선택합니다.
- 이슈의 제목을 입력합니다.
- 이슈 생성을 선택합니다.
그룹 이슈 보드에서 이슈를 생성하려면:
- 왼쪽 사이드바에서 검색 또는 이동을 선택하고 그룹을 찾습니다.
- Plan > 이슈 보드를 선택합니다.
- 보드 목록 상단에서 새 이슈 생성()를 선택합니다.
- 이슈의 제목을 입력합니다.
- 프로젝트 아래에서 그룹 내의 프로젝트를 선택합니다.
- 이슈 생성을 선택합니다.
이슈가 생성되어 목록에 표시됩니다. 그래서, 예를 들어 목록이 Frontend
레이블에 해당하는 경우, 새 이슈도 이 레이블을 가집니다.
이메일을 보내는 방법
프로젝트의 Issues List 페이지에서 프로젝트의 이슈를 만들기 위해 이메일을 보낼 수 있습니다.
전제 조건:
- GitLab 인스턴스는 수신 이메일이 이메일 서브 주소 설정 또는 전체 메일함으로 구성되어 있어야 합니다.
- 이슈 목록에는 적어도 하나의 이슈가 있어야 합니다.
- 프로젝트에 대해 최소한 Guest 역할을 가지고 있어야 합니다.
프로젝트로 이메일을 보내려면:
- 왼쪽 사이드바에서 검색 또는 이동을 선택하고 프로젝트를 찾습니다.
- Plan > Issues를 선택합니다.
- 페이지 아래쪽에서 이 프로젝트로 새로운 이슈를 이메일을 선택합니다.
- 이메일 주소를 복사하려면 복사를 선택합니다 ().
- 이 주소로 이메일 클라이언트에서 이메일을 보냅니다. 제목은 새 이슈의 제목으로 사용되며, 이메일 본문은 설명이 됩니다. Markdown 및 빠른 조치를 사용할 수 있습니다.
새 이슈가 만들어지며, 작성자로서 당신의 사용자가 됩니다. 이 주소를 이메일 클라이언트에서 연락처로 저장하여 다시 사용할 수 있습니다.
경고: 보이는 이메일 주소는 당신을 위해 생성된 개인 이메일 주소입니다. 스스로에게 보관하십시오. 왜냐하면 이 주소를 아는 누구라도 여러분인 것처럼 이슈를 생성하거나 병합 요청을 할 수 있기 때문입니다.
이메일 주소를 다시 생성하려면:
- 이슈 목록에서 이 프로젝트로 새로운 이슈를 이메일을 선택합니다.
- 이 토큰 재설정을 선택합니다.
미리 설정된 값이 있는 URL 사용하기
- GitLab 14.9에서
issuable_template
및issue[description]
을 같은 URL에서 사용할 수 있는 기능이 도입되었습니다.add_related_issue
를 지정할 수 있는 기능이 GitLab 14.9에서 도입되었습니다.
미리 설정된 필드가 있는 새 이슈 페이지로 직접 연결하기 위해 URL에 쿼리 문자열 매개변수를 사용합니다. 외부 HTML 페이지에 URL을 삽입하여 특정 필드가 채워진 이슈를 만들 수 있습니다.
필드 | URL 매개변수 | 설명 |
---|---|---|
제목 | issue[title]
| URL로 인코딩되어야 합니다. |
이슈 유형 | issue[issue_type]
|
incident 또는 issue 중 하나여야 합니다.
|
설명 템플릿 | issuable_template
| URL로 인코딩되어야 합니다. |
설명 | issue[description]
|
URL로 인코딩되어야 합니다. issuable_template 이나 기본 이슈 템플릿과 함께 사용되는 경우 issue[description] 값이 템플릿에 추가됩니다.
|
비밀 여부 | issue[confidential]
|
true 인 경우 이슈가 비밀로 표시됩니다.
|
연관된 이슈 | add_related_issue
| 숫자 형식의 이슈 ID입니다. 존재하는 경우 이슈 양식에 Relate to 확인란이 새로운 이슈를 해당 기존 이슈에 연결하는 옵션으로 표시됩니다. |
이러한 예시를 적용하여 미리 설정된 필드가 있는 새 이슈 URL을 형성하세요. GitLab 프로젝트에서 이슈를 만들려면:
-
미리 설정된 제목 및 설명을 사용하여:
https://gitlab.com/gitlab-org/gitlab/-/issues/new?issue[title]=Whoa%2C%20we%27re%20half-way%20there&issue[description]=Whoa%2C%20livin%27%20in%20a%20URL
-
미리 설정된 제목과 설명 템플릿을 사용하여:
https://gitlab.com/gitlab-org/gitlab/-/issues/new?issue[title]=Validate%20new%20concept&issuable_template=Feature%20Proposal%20-%20basic
-
미리 설정된 제목, 설명 및 비밀로 표시한 상태를 사용하여:
https://gitlab.com/gitlab-org/gitlab/-/issues/new?issue[title]=Validate%20new%20concept&issue[description]=Research%20idea&issue[confidential]=true
서비스 데스크 사용하기
이메일 지원을 제공하려면 프로젝트에 서비스 데스크를 활성화하세요.
이제 고객이 새 이메일을 보내면 해당 프로젝트에 새로운 이슈가 생성될 수 있고 거기서 계속해서 관리할 수 있습니다.
새 이슈 양식의 필드
새 이슈를 생성할 때 다음 필드를 완성할 수 있습니다: